## Incremental Rebuilds

Quillstack only rebuilds pages whose content hash changed. Don't trigger full rebuilds manually; the Fennel scheduler handles invalidation. If a page looks stale, check the hash cache in the Burrow service before escalating. New hires need access to the rebuild queue to test changes locally. Use the key below to authenticate against Burrow's staging endpoint.

app token of tagug-hahaf = kto2_9v

## Support

Puzzlewright, our crossword generator, mostly behaves — until it doesn't. Common gripes: the fill engine getting stuck on grids with more than four theme entries, and clue imports silently dropping accented characters. Check the wiki's "Known Quirks" page before filing anything; half the issues you'll hit in week one are already documented there. Include your grid seed and the generator version in every bug report, or we'll just ask for them anyway. Questions, bugs, or mild despair go to the team inbox.

escalation mailbox, bagef-bagag: oliax.drumir.jorath@crelvolabs.test

[ ] Confirm MetricMule sidecar compatibility shims. Plugin authors: before you publish against the 3.x API, double-check that your aggregation hooks tolerate the new flush interval — the sidecar now batches every 15s instead of 10s. If your plugin registers custom counters, re-run the Fennelwood conformance suite and make sure nothing times out. Once that's green, pin your manifest to the exact build identified by the token below.

trace token, bagag-kawep: htk6_d2d45a

Welcome to the Inkwell team! Our printer-spooler service, Quibble, handles all print jobs for the Fenwick campus. You'll mostly poke at its queue API during onboarding week. Grab the dev environment running locally first — instructions are in the Setup page. To talk to Quibble's staging instance, you'll need the team's shared key, which is right here.

gateway credential: kto23_WA96jgs86jtHZFKKL2T2oZv

TICKET-2087: Connection failures when the Crumwell storefront evaluates the 2 p.m. order cutoff. The cutoff check queries the bakery schedule table directly, and the pool exhausts under lunch traffic, so late orders slip through. Short-term fix: raise the pool size and add a retry. To reproduce locally, point your client at the following.

database URL for kahif-fahaf: redis://eliax_svc:yN@db-bcc9.ordinhq.internal:5432/aldok